Where is the engine air filter located on a 2022 Toyota Sienna?
It sits inside the black rectangular air box in the engine compartment, while the cabin filter is behind the glove box.
The 2022 Toyota Siennaās engine air filter is enclosed in an air box connected to the intake ducting; releasing the clips or screws exposes the panel-style element. What's the difference between an engine air filter and a cabin air filter on a 2022 Toyota Sienna?
The engine air filter cleans intake air for the 2.5L I-4 hybrid engine, while the cabin air filter cleans the HVAC air you and your passengers breathe.
On the 2022 Toyota Sienna, the engine filter protects combustion components and helps sustain power and efficiency, whereas the cabin filter targets dust, pollen, and debris entering the ventilation system. Both are distinct parts with different jobs and locations. Replacing each at proper intervals helps preserve performance and comfort in Central Massachusetts driving.

What are the signs of a clogged air filter on a 2022 Toyota Sienna?
Typical signs include reduced power or lower fuel economy (engine filter) and weak HVAC airflow or musty odors (cabin filter).
In a 2022 Toyota Sienna, a dirty engine filter can restrict intake air, affecting drivability and hybrid efficiency. A clogged cabin filter can limit blower output and allow odors to linger. If you notice any of these symptoms, have both filters inspected to verify condition and rule out intake or HVAC housing issues.

Can I replace the air filter on my 2022 Toyota Sienna myself, or should the dealer do it?
Yesāengine filter access is DIY-friendly via the air box, while the cabin filter typically requires lowering the glove box on the Sienna.
Many owners can swap the engine filter by opening the intake housing and fitting an OEM-spec element. Cabin filters often involve removing the glove box damper and tabs. Dealer service adds a visual intake/MAF check, verifies fitment for your model year, and properly disposes of the old filters.
